Norlutin and Enovid are ketones that suppress ovulation, so they have been used clinically as contraceptives. For which of these compounds would you expect the infrared carbonyl absorption (C=O stretch) to be at a higher frequency? Explain.

Short Answer

Expert verified

Enovid has larger wavenumber or a stretching frequency than norlutin

Step by step solution

01

IR carbonyl absorption

Infrared spectroscopy is the method that shows the peak due to different functional groups and produced peak specifically for carbonyl is in the region of 1760-1655 cm-1.

02

IR stretching frequency

Norlutin and Enovid both contain the carbonyl group but the only difference is that in norlutin the carbonyl is in conjugation with a double bond.

Enovid is showing a Non-conjugated double bond due to the conjugation the stretching frequency decrease in norlutin and increases in Enovid because having a C-H bond which has a high stretching frequency at 2900-3030cm-1
